  • Publication number: 20230016870
    Abstract: A composite membrane suitable for separating a gas from a gas mixture comprising a selective layer coated on a support, wherein said selective layer comprises: a) a polymeric matrix comprising an amine polymer; b) a graphene oxide nanofiller; and c) a mobile carrier selected from an ionic liquid or an amino acid salt.

  • Publication number: 20180264399
    Abstract: A membrane contactor system for separating CO2 from a mixed gaseous feed stream comprising CO2, said contactor system comprising: (i) a composite membrane, said membrane having a permeate side and a retentate side; (ii) said retentate side being exposed to a mixed gaseous feed stream comprising carbon dioxide; (iii) said permeate side being exposed to a carbon dioxide capture organic solvent; (iv) said composite membrane comprising a porous layer and a non-porous selective polymer layer, said non-porous selective polymer layer selectively allowing transport of CO2 across the composite membrane from said mixed gaseous feed stream so that it dissolves in said capture solvent whilst limiting the transport of said capture solvent across the composite membrane.

  • Publication number: 20160206993
    Abstract: A process for separating at least one gas (e.g. at least one of CO2, H2S and/or NH3) from a mixed gaseous feed stream, said process comprising (i) Passing said mixed gaseous feed stream through a first membrane contactor comprising a first membrane and a liquid absorbent at a first pressure, such that the liquid absorbent absorbs the at least one gas from the mixed gaseous feed stream to form a rich liquid absorbent; (ii) Feeding said rich liquid absorbent to a second membrane contactor comprising a second membrane at a second pressure; (iii) Desorbing said at least one gas (e.g. at least one of CO2, H2S and/or NH3) from the rich liquid absorbent in the second membrane contactor; and (vi) Recirculating all or at least a part of the liquid absorbent from the second membrane contactor back to the first membrane.

  • Patent number: 7896948
    Abstract: A membrane suitable for separating a gas, in particular carbon dioxide, from a gas mixture containing the gas is provided by a blend of polyvinyl alcohol (PVA) and polyvinylamine (PVAm).
